With the global space robotics market projected to grow significantly in the coming years, there is increasing demand for professionals who can optimize financial performance in this field. This course is designed to meet that demand, providing learners with a deep understanding of the financial aspects of space robotics projects. Throughout the course, learners will explore key concepts such as financial modeling, cost estimation, and economic analysis. They will also gain hands-on experience with state-of-the-art tools and techniques for maximizing financial returns in space robotics projects. By the end of the course, learners will have a portfolio of projects demonstrating their ability to apply these concepts and tools in real-world scenarios. However, the following roles are featured, each aligned with industry relevance: 1. **Spacecraft Design Engineer**: As a spacecraft design engineer, you will be responsible for designing and developing spacecraft for various applications. This role requires a deep understanding of space systems, materials, and structures. 2. **Robotics Software Engineer**: Robotics software engineers focus on designing and implementing software for robotic systems. This role involves programming, testing, and maintaining software for space robotics applications. 3. **Aerospace Engineer**: Aerospace engineers work on the design, manufacturing, and testing of aircraft, spacecraft, and other airborne systems. This role requires strong analytical skills and a deep understanding of aerodynamics and propulsion systems. 4. **Mechatronics Engineer**: Mechatronics engineers combine mechanical, electrical, and software engineering to design and develop intelligent systems. This role is essential in space robotics, where mechatronics engineers build and maintain complex robotic systems. 5. **Autonomous Systems Engineer**: Autonomous systems engineers work on the development of systems that can operate independently without human intervention. In space robotics, this role involves designing and implementing autonomous systems for space exploration and satellite operation.
